Timeout bugs can cause serious availability and performance issues which are often difficult to fix due to the lack of diagnostic information. Previous work proposed solutions for fixing specific type of timeout-related performance bugs. In this paper, we present TFix+, a self-configuring timeout bug fixing framework for automatically correcting two major kinds of timeout bugs (i.e., misused timeout bugs and missing timeout bugs) with dynamic timeout value predictions. TFix+ provides two new hybrid schemes for fixing misused and missing timeout bugs, respectively. TFix+ further provides prediction-driven timeout variable configuration based on runtime function tracing. We have implemented a prototype of TFix+ and conducted experiments on 16 real world timeout bugs. Our experimental results show that TFix+ can effectively fix 15 out of tested 16 timeout bugs.
